‘Aqabat Miftāḩ al Khashabah
‘Aqabat Miftāḩ al Khashabah is a pass in Saudi Arabia and has an elevation of 2,443 metres. ‘Aqabat Miftāḩ al Khashabah is situated nearby to the locality Mabdá, as well as near Hadhirah.| Tap on a place to explore it |
